- Title:
-
'DE RE MILITARI' of Flavius Vegetius Renatus (fl. 4th cent.) translated into English in 1408 for Thomas, 5th Lord Berkeley (see f. 93), apparently by -- Clifton (see description of Lansdowne MS. 285, ff. 82-136, in the Catalogue of Lansdowne MSS.)
- Scope & Content:
-
The MS. commences 'Here begynneth a short tretis the whiche Vegicius that was the worshipfulle Erle Renate sonne wrote'; the prologue begins 'In olde tyme hit was the manner'; and the first chapter, 'Now by custummabille usage'. Other late 15th cent. copies are Royal MS. 18 A. xii and Sloane MS. 2027 (ff. 1-36, imperfect). At the beginning (ff. 2, 3) is an epitome of the contents of the work, and a very brief glossary in the hand of the donor, who has made marginal notes throughout the volume. At the end (f. 93) are two quotations in Latin, in a hand slightly later than the main body of the manuscript, from Godardus, monk of Malmesbury, and Valerius, followed by this comment: 'Hec bene mente nota; quia sunt velut aurea tota'. Also in this hand are the initials I.M. and the marginal note 'per W. Caxton imprimendum'. The translation is, however, quite different from that printed by Caxton in 1489, which was taken from Christine de Pisan's French version. Vellum; ff. 93. Small quarto. Late XV cent. Gatherings (excluding fly-leaf and bound-in leaves) i-x8, xi4, xii6, with signatures. Presented by Thomas Astle, 8 May 1761.
